Abstract
We developed a combined approach for the calculation of the fusion cross section and the evaporation residue cross sections in reactions with heavy ions. The method consists of two parts. The first part is a Langevin dynamics with which we can calculate the touch probability of the incident ions Ptouch and the formation probability of the compound nucleus Pform. Their product gives the fusion probability Pfus. The second part is a statistical calculation. We employ the code HIVAP for calculations of the survival probability Psurv of the compound system. The approach is tested on the reaction 48Ca+238U and is applied to 48Ca+244Pu system. The preliminary results are presented.
